An adolescent female lion rescued from war-torn the war zone has undergone vital dental surgery to extract a badly decayed fang caused by an infection.
The lioness arrived at a wildlife sanctuary in Kent, England on 14 March following a campaign by managing director Cam Whitnall, who raised half a million pounds to fund her and several other lions from Ukraine.

The procedure was carried out on last week by dentist Peter Kertesz, who has treated about 450 big cats.
"Upon inspecting the lioness's oral cavity, I could see immediately the damaged fang was highly inflamed," stated Mr Kertesz.
He believed the dental issue was caused by a injury sustained over twelve months back, leading to germs creating harmful substances inside the tooth.
"My philosophy is animal oral health issues need to be treated in the most predictable, the most conservative and most secure manner," he explained.
The expert explained that as Lira did not need to hunt for food, removal was the most "sensible and ethical solution."

The sanctuary reported the extracted tooth was 8cm (3.14 inches) long, with the dentist having to extract a accumulated infection from beneath the tooth and close the large wound with seven dissolving sutures.
He also performed a root canal treatment on the opposing upper canine tooth, which was discovered to have a similar issue.
The curator, manager at the facility, declared the procedure was a "complete success."
She said the staff had spotted "a small lump on the lioness's face" but it had been difficult to assess "how serious the condition was."
"The lioness will be a little uncomfortable to begin with, but now that the toxins are removed from her system, she will start to feel much better over the coming days," added Ms Smith.
The successful surgery marks a significant step in the lioness's healing process after her arrival from the conflict area.
